Thermostatic valve has cold water mixing with the hot water at

all times, so the water temperature on the boiler will need to

be increased to get the desired temperature.

CAUTION: increasing the temperature will affect all plumbing

throughout the system.

The shower head is trapping

water behind the faceplate.
The volume control valve has

been installed incorrectly.

The ceramic disc in the cartridge

of the volume control valve has

been damaged.

Remove shower head and clean out the holes in the faceplate.

Reinstall shower head.
Arrow on side of volume control should be pointing away from

the thermostatic valve. If arrow can not be seen, remove trim

and cartridge. Look into the valve cavity. The location of the

larger hole indicates the outlet of the volume control valve,

the volume control is installed incorrectly. Refer to installation

sheets for proper installation.
Replace with a new cartridge
